Parts Outside Salesperson
Longview, WA - USA
Job Summary
Reports to: Parts Manager
Pay: $45000 - $100000 per year
The Parts Outside Salesperson is responsible for driving sales of International parts and services by proactively engaging with customers who operate rolling fleets and related equipment within an assigned territory. This role focuses on building long-term customer relationships identifying new business opportunities and delivering tailored solutions that align with each customers operational needs.
A strong emphasis is placed on customer satisfaction professional service and maintaining a positive brand image. The Parts Outside Salesperson is expected to consistently meet sales and profitability targets while representing the company with integrity and a deep understanding of the parts and services offered.
